Bring the legendary sound of Harrison's analog heritage into your DAW with the 32Classic Channel Strip. This comprehensive plugin emulates the iconic Harrison 32Classic console, featuring a musical four-band parametric EQ, famous ultra-wide filters, and a versatile dynamics section with three compression modes. With the addition of a Jensen transformer-modeled "Drive" control for warm harmonic saturation, it provides the same professional workflow and sonic character used on some of the world's most influential records.

  • 8Dio released ‘Hybrid Emotions Sadness,’ a Kontakt library offering subtle, reflective tones for film scoring and sound design moments. Source: 8Dio
  • Universal Audio is offering their UA 610 Tube Preamp and EQ Collection for free for a limited time, providing a warm foundation for recording and mixing beginners. Source: Universal Audio
  • Celemony showcased Tonalic’s AI-driven musical choices in a new video, demonstrating how it assists in pop and folk songwriting with Refine mode. Source: Celemony
  • Baby Audio updated Tekno to version 1.1, adding a randomize feature for sequencers to inspire new beat ideas. Source: Baby Audio
  • NUGEN Audio introduced MasterCheck 2, a plugin for cross-platform mastering that ensures consistent sound across streaming and physical formats. Source: NUGEN Audio
  • Leapwing celebrated its 10th anniversary with a 40% discount on all plugins, thanking the community for a decade of support in audio tool development. Source: Leapwing
  • Loot Audio featured the Torso Electronics S-4 sampler with OS 2.0, highlighting its granular and glitchy capabilities for dawless music production. Source: Loot Audio
